Since I have started on differin Retinoid gel prescribed from Gp I have had to be very careful what I put on my face as it is more sensitive. The original micellar water had started to sting like a burn and make my face go red and sore after using :( therefore I swapped to a gentle lacura cleanser for makeup removal but could not use it on my eyes. This is when I picked this up. It is a lot more sensitive on the eyes than the original and I find shaking up the bottle helps. It easily removes eye makeup and for me didn’t sting or leave my eyes overly oily. I cannot comment on how it reacts/ removes makeup on skin as I haven’t used it for that due to previous reaction. However good eye makeup remover and big bottle so should last a good while!
